比特币钱包详解:公钥、私钥及其安全性
随着比特币以及加密货币的普及,越来越多的人开始关注比特币钱包的知识。比特币钱包不仅是存储比特币的重要工具,更是保护个人资产的重要保障。本文将详细介绍比特币钱包的基本知识,公钥与私钥的概念,如何确保安全性,以及常见的疑问。
一、比特币钱包的基本概念
比特币钱包是用于管理比特币的一种软件或硬件工具。它不仅仅是一个存储比特币的地方,还是进行比特币交易的接口。比特币钱包的工作原理是记录并管理用户的公钥和私钥,从而安全地接收和发送比特币。
比特币钱包根据不同的存储方式,可以分为热钱包和冷钱包。热钱包是指常在线的钱包,适合频繁交易的用户;而冷钱包则是离线存储,安全性更高,更适合长期存储比特币的用户。
二、公钥与私钥的详细解析
公钥和私钥是比特币钱包中最重要的两个组成部分。它们相辅相成,共同保证了交易的安全性和匿名性。
1. 公钥的定义与作用
公钥是一个可以公开分享的加密字符串,类似于银行账号。任何人都可以将比特币发送到该公钥对应的地址。公钥通过一种称为椭圆曲线加密的方法生成,它与私钥是相互关联的,但无法从公钥反推出私钥。
在比特币网络中,使用公钥可以接收比特币。用户在创建钱包后,系统会生成一对公钥和私钥。用户只需将公钥分享给别人,便可以接收比特币。
2. 私钥的定义与作用
相较于公钥,私钥是一个必须严格保密的加密字符串,它像是一个密码,只有拥有私钥的人才能控制与之对应的比特币。私钥的存在使得用户能够签署交易,确保只有合法的用户才可以发送比特币。
私钥的安全性尤为重要,若私钥被他人获取,可能导致比特币被盗。因此,妥善保管私钥是每个比特币用户的基本责任。用户可以通过生成助记词、冷钱包等方式来增加私钥的安全性。
三、比特币钱包的安全性
比特币钱包的安全性问题一直是用户关注的焦点。为了确保比特币资产的安全,用户需要采取一些基本安全措施。
1. 使用强密码和双重认证
创建比特币钱包时,设置一个强密码是必要的,强密码应包含字母、数字及特殊字符的组合。此外,启用双重认证也是一项有效的安全措施,这样即使密码被泄露,攻击者也无法轻易地进入钱包。
2. 定期备份钱包
为了防止意外损失,如手机丢失或硬盘损坏,定期备份钱包是非常重要的。备份后,应将其保存在安全的地方,例如使用 USB 设备或云存储服务,并且确保这些备份也有适当的加密保护。
3. 不要共享私钥
避免在任何情况下与他人分享私钥。私钥是访问比特币的唯一凭证,任何获取私钥的人都可以完全控制与之对应的比特币。因此,无论是在线还是离线,都必须维持对私钥的严格保密。
4. 使用冷钱包存储资产
对于长期持有的比特币,冷钱包是一种更为安全的选择。冷钱包通常是离线的硬件设备,不与互联网连接,极大降低了受到黑客攻击的风险。用户可以将大部分资产存储在冷钱包中,仅在需要进行交易时将一部分资产转移到热钱包中。
四、用户常见疑问解答
比特币钱包丢失了,怎么办?
如果用户不小心丢失了比特币钱包,首先要冷静下来,查看是否有备份。如果在丢失之前做过钱包备份,用户只需使用备份恢复钱包。大多数比特币钱包都会提供助记词或备份功能,以帮助用户在丢失钱包时恢复通行。
如果没有备份,用户将无法再次访问其钱包及其中的比特币,这也是比特币资产的一大风险。因此,用户在创建钱包之前,务必要了解备份的重要性,并采取有效措施进行定期备份。确保在任何情况下都能进行钱包恢复是每位比特币用户的责任。
如何安全地转账比特币?
在进行比特币转账前,用户首先要确认交易对象是可信的。然后,应仔细检查接收地址,确保该地址是正确的,且没有在传输过程中被篡改。任何一个错误的地址都可能导致资产无法找回。
在确认接收地址无误后,进行转账时应使用安全的网络环境,避免在公共 Wi-Fi 或缺乏保护的网络中进行交易。此外,建议启用双重认证等安全措施,以增加交易的安全性。
最后,完成交易后,应保存相关的交易记录和确认信息,以便后续查询和跟踪。这不仅能有效跟踪交易进度,还能在必要时向交易所或相关平台提供证据。
比特币的隐私性如何?
比特币在设计上是一个去中心化的系统,交易记录会被公开记录在区块链上。然而,虽然比特币地址本身并不直接包含用户身份信息,但由于区块链的透明性,交易记录一旦被关联到某个用户,用户的隐私就会受到影响。
为了增加隐私,用户可以使用多个比特币地址进行交易,避免在同一地址上存储过多资产。此外,有些用户会选择使用混币服务,这种服务可以在多个用户间混合资金,增加了追踪的难度,但也会承担一定的安全风险。
公钥和私钥可以相互转换吗?
公钥和私钥是相互关联的,但并没有直接的转换关系。公钥是通过私钥生成的,利用特定的加密算法确保公钥与私钥之间的复杂关系。虽然不可能从公钥推导出私钥,但理论上从私钥可以生成对应的公钥,这也是比特币钱包的运作基础。
这意味着用户在创建钱包时只需妥善保管私钥,因为丢失私钥就意味着无法访问对应的比特币,但公钥可以公开分享。因此,用户在管理 private 和 public keys 时应小心谨慎,以防资产丢失或被盗。
比特币私钥的存储方式有哪些?
比特币私钥的存储方式有不少选择,用户可以根据使用需求选择最适合自己的方式。常见的存储方式包括:
- 纸钱包:将私钥和公钥打印在纸张上,这是一种安全的离线存储方式,但需要注意防火、防潮等问题。
- 硬件钱包:这是专门设计用于存储私钥的硬件设备,通常具备内置的安全芯片和防篡改设计,是较为可靠的选择。
- 软件钱包:安装在电脑或手机上的应用程序,便于日常使用,但需确保设备和应用的安全性。
- 冷存储:指将私钥存储在脱离互联网的设备中,降低其被黑客攻击的风险。
- 助记词:通过助记词生成私钥的方式,用户可以书写或记住这些助记词,以恢复钱包。
无论选择哪种存储方式,用户都需结合自己的使用情境与风险承受能力进行合理选择。保持私钥安全是每位比特币用户的首要任务,确保资产不受威胁。
综上所述,比特币钱包的概念、公钥与私钥的作用及其安全性是每位用户必须了解的基础知识。在加密货币日益流行的今天,认真对待钱包的管理和安全性,最终才能更好地保护自己的数字资产。